Eee Pad Transformer TF101
TF101 · 2011–2012 · tablet
Specifications
- Cpu
- Nvidia Tegra 2 dual-core ARM Cortex-A9, 1 GHz
- Ram
- max: 1 GB (soldered) · base: 1 GB
- Camera
- 5 MP rear autofocus, 1.2 MP front
- Battery
- 24.4 Wh internal (tablet), plus a second 22 Wh battery in the optional keyboard dock for roughly 16 hours combined
- Display
- 10.1" IPS, 1280x800
- Storage
- base: 16 GB · options: 32 GB
- Cellular
- Wi-Fi only
- Os Support
- latest: Android 4.0.3 Ice Cream Sandwich (official); a popular AOSP/CyanogenMod dev target well beyond that · shipped: Android 3.0 Honeycomb
- Release Price
- $399 (16 GB) / $499 (32 GB); keyboard dock $149 separately

Optional mobile keyboard dock adds a physical keyboard, trackpad, two USB 2.0 ports, and an SD reader, turning the tablet into a laptop-style device · Pioneered the detachable keyboard-dock concept that later Transformer models and Microsoft's Surface popularized.
